GO TERM SUMMARY

Name: follicle cell microvillus organization
Acc: GO:0032529
Aspect: Biological Process
Desc: A process that is carried out at the cellular level which results in the assembly, arrangement of constituent parts, or disassembly of a microvillus on a follicle cell. A microvillus is a thin cylindrical membrane-covered projection on the surface of an animal cell containing a core bundle of actin filaments.
Synonyms:
  • follicle cell microvillus organization and biogenesis
